Donald Trump announces his first rally of the new year will be held in Arizona on January 15.
QUICK FACTS:
- The event, announced by his Save America’s Political Action Committee, will take place at the Country Thunder Festival Grounds in Florence, Arizona on Saturday, Jan 15, Newsweek reports.
- Gates are expected to open at 8 am, with live entertainment beginning at 2 pm and “pre-program speakers” will delivering remarks at 5 pm, according to ABC 15 Arizona.
- Trump is expected to take the stage at 7 pm.

BACKGROUND:
- The rally will be Trump’s first since he appeared at the Iowa State Fairgrounds in Des Moines in October.
- The 45th U.S. President last appeared in Arizona at a rally hosted by Turning Point Action in Phoenix on July 24, notes Newsweek.
- President Trump announced on Tuesday he will hold a news conference on Jan 6, one year after protestors stormed the Capitol.
